Handover: Ledgerlens audit-log viewer. Ownership moves from Priya to Tomas this sprint. The viewer is read-only against the archive shard; pagination bugs are tracked in the backlog. New folks: deploys go through the standard pipeline, nothing exotic. The service starts from the configuration values that follow immediately below.

settings of tagag-tagug:
FENAEL_LOG_LEVEL=debug
FENAEL_METRICS_HOST=metrics.fenael.paliqworks.internal
FENAEL_POOL_SIZE=8

14:22 — Restock planner (Vendalyn) began emitting duplicate route sheets for the Harwick depot. Drivers double-visited 14 machines. Cause: stale lock in the planner queue after the 14:05 deploy. Mitigation: queue flushed, planner restarted, duplicates voided. Support: advise operators to discard sheets timestamped 14:00–14:40. Fixed build verified; reference token follows.

build token for tawif-bahip: htk31_68bba16e1afabfef4ecc69408c06f16

Ticket: the Mossfeed podcast validator rejects feeds with duplicate episode GUIDs even when the duplicates are in the archive section, which the spec allows. Publishers on the Tidegate network are seeing false failures since Tuesday's deploy. Workaround: bypass validation for archive-only duplicates via the override flag. Fix should relax the uniqueness check to active episodes only. Confirm the affected validator build using the trace token below.

session token of kahag-bawip = htk6_729d08